Realistic Income Expectations for Nail Art Creators

Let's be honest about the money timeline:

  • Most Nail Art creators don't make significant income until 10K+ engaged followers
  • Brand deals for Nail Art range from $100-500 per 10K followers (varies by engagement)
  • Diversify: brand deals + affiliate marketing + digital products + platform programs
  • Fast feedback—you know quickly if content works. But less long-term discoverability than YouTube—monetization follows the same pattern
  • Focus on value first; money follows audience trust
